The Changing Workplace Today, the workplace is constantly changing. Changes in the world affect what work is available for people to do and the way in which they do it.

The Changing Workplace To keep up with what’s happening in the changing world of work: Read newspapers and magazines. Watch the news. Talk to people working in your field of interest.

The Global Economy and the Job Market As part of the global economy, consumers can buy products from around the world.

The Global Economy and the Job Market An economy is how a group produces, distributes, and consumes its goods and services.

The Global Economy and the Job Market The global economy is the worldwide linkage of national economies. It has a direct impact on the job market.

The Global Economy and the Job Market The job market is the demand for particular jobs.

The Global Economy and the Job Market Keeping informed about developments in the global economy can help you learn more about the worldwide job market. continued

The Global Economy and the Job Market For example, you can learn which new jobs are being created, which jobs are being sent abroad, and which jobs will be available to American workers in foreign countries.

Impact on Today’s Workers The global economy creates stiff competition for businesses.

Impact on Today’s Workers Employers will need employees with a variety of transferable skills, such as basic skills, thinking skills, and personal qualities.

Changing Technology Advances in technology are constantly changing how people work. People working in different fields use a wide range of technology to help them do their work more quickly and efficiently.

Today’s Workplace Modern technology influences not only what work you do, but also how and where you do it.

Today’s Workplace Trends that you’ll probably encounter in the workplace include teams, outsourcing, and telecommuting.

Today’s Workplace A team is an organized group that sets goals, makes decisions, and implements actions within a company. Team workers collaborate on projects rather than doing what a manager tells them to do.

Today’s Workplace Outsourcing is a practice in which businesses hire other companies or individuals to produce their services or goods.

Today’s Workplace Telecommuting is performing a job at home using technology, especially computers, fax machines, and telephones.

Impact on Today’s Workers You will be involved with technology in some form in whatever career you choose. You will continue learning about new technologies and new ways of working throughout your career.

Job Outlook Before deciding on a career, it’s important to consider the job outlook. The job outlook is the number of jobs there are likely to be in the future.
